On the version of Hot off the Wire posted Oct. 24 at 7 a.m. CT: RAFAH, Gaza Strip (AP) — 85-year-old Yocheved Lifshitz, one of two Israelis freed by Hamas on Monday, spoke of her captivity. Appearing weak in a wheelchair and speaking softly, Lifshitz told reporters Tuesday that the militants beat her with sticks, bruising her ribs and making it hard to breathe as they kidnapped her. Lifshitz, whose husband remains a hostage, said conditions were kept clean and she received medical care, including medication. PORTLAND, Ore. (AP) — An off-duty pilot riding in the cockpit of a Horizon Air passenger jet tried to shut down the engines in midflight. It happened Sunday on a flight from Everett, Washington, to San Francisco. The plane diverted to Portland, Oregon, where it was met by law enforcement officers. Alaska Airlines, which owns Horizon, said Monday that the crew reported “a credible security threat related to an authorized occupant in the flight deck jump seat" — one of its pilots, who was off duty. Authorities in Oregon identified the man as Joseph David Emerson. The Multnomah County Sheriff's Office says he is being held on 83 counts each of attempted murder and reckless endangerment and one count of endangering an aircraft. BERLIN (AP) — German authorities say two cargo ships have collided in the North Sea off the German coast and one vessel apparently sank. One sailor died and four are missing. Germany's Central Command for Maritime Emergencies said the ships, Polesie and Verity, collided early on Tuesday morning about 22 kilometers, about 14 miles, southwest of the island of Helgoland. One of the ships, the British-flagged Verity, is believed to have sunk. Two sailors were rescued. Vessels supporting the rescue effort included a cruise ship that has doctors on board and could treat people if needed. DENVER (AP) — A former National Security Agency employee from Colorado has pleaded guilty to trying to sell classified information to Russia. Under a plea agreement approved by a federal judge on Monday, prosecutors agreed to not ask for more than about 22 years in prison for 31-year-old Jareh Sebastian Dalke if he follows the terms of the deal. He will be sentenced in April, but the judge will ultimately decide the sentence. The Army veteran faces up to a possible life sentence for allegedly giving the information to an undercover FBI agent who prosecutors say Dalke believed was a Russian agent. On the version of Hot off the Wire posted Oct. 23 at 4 p.m. CT: RAFAH, Gaza Strip (AP) — The International Committee of the Red Cross says Hamas militants have released two hostages it had been holding captive in the Gaza Strip. It was the second time the group has freed hostages seized in its bloody Oct. 7 cross-border incursion into Israel. The hostages were identified by Israeli media as Yocheved Lifshitz and Nurit Cooper of the Israeli kibbutz of Nir Oz. A U.S. official said Monday that Washington has advised Israel to delay a possible ground invasion to allow more time to try and secure the release of more hostages. Palestinian officials and witnesses say heavy airstrikes across Gaza demolished buildings, killing hundreds of people. DETROIT (AP) — Investigators say they have identified several people of interest in the fatal stabbing of a Detroit synagogue president. Authorities found 40-year-old Samantha Woll's body outside her home early Saturday. Detroit Police Chief James E. White said during a news conference Monday that Woll attended a wedding Friday night and left the celebration around 12:30 a.m. He says there was no sign that anyone forced their way into her home. He says investigators have identified a number of people of interest, but that they believe a suspect acted alone. Woll led the Isaac Agree Downtown Synagogue. Police have repeatedly said they found no evidence that her killing was motivated by antisemitism. WASHINGTON (AP) — The White House says the dozens of U.S. technology hubs President Joe Biden is announcing will help communities across the country become centers of innovation critical to its competitiveness. Biden is designating 31 technology hubs that reach 32 states and Puerto Rico. The tech hubs are designed to help spur innovation in industries concentrated in these areas and to create jobs. The Democratic president announced the tech hubs Monday. The tech hubs are the result of a process the Commerce Department launched in May for cities to share $500 million in grants. The hubs tie into Biden's economic message that people should able to find good jobs wherever they live. CONCORD, N.H. (AP) — A man who was living in a tent in the woods has been convicted of murder in the fatal shooting of a retired New Hampshire couple who were out for a walk. After deliberating for a day and a half, the jury on Monday found 27-year-old Logan Clegg guilty of second-degree murder in the April 2022 killings of Stephen and Djeswende Reid. They were killed while walking on a trail near their apartment in Concord. Clegg lived near the trail. He was arrested in Vermont in October 2022. His lawyers said he left the state because he was hiding from police due to a probation violation, not because of the Reids' deaths. Clegg faces up to life in prison. NEW YORK (AP) — U.S. Sen. Bob Menendez of New Jersey has returned to a New York City federal court and entered a not guilty plea to a charge alleging he conspired to act as an agent of the Egyptian government. The Democratic former chair of the Senate Foreign Relations Committee entered the plea on Monday. Menendez stepped down from his powerful post on the Senate committee after he was criminally charged last month with other conspiracy counts. Those charges allege Menendez and his wife accepted bribes from three New Jersey businessmen in exchange for his assistance. Menendez has vowed to prove his innocence. MILLEN, Ga. (AP) — A body found wrapped in plastic inside a Georgia dumpster 35 years ago has been identified as that of a South Korean woman. The Georgia Bureau of Investigation said Monday that they used DNA analysis to determine that 26-year-old Chong Un Kim was the person whose body was discovered in rural Millen in February 1988. Kim died from asphyxiation, but it's unclear whether someone killed her or who dumped her body. Investigators say Kim lived for several years in Hinesville, 70 miles south of Millen. Her body was found wrapped with plastic inside a suitcase. Investigators say Kim had been dead four to seven days when her body was found. KEY WEST, Fla. (AP) — A decade after swimming nonstop for more than two straight days from Cuba to Florida, Diana Nyad has returned to the Key West beach where she completed her epic journey. Nyad and her former support team helped mark the swim's 10th anniversary Sunday by helping return a rehabilitated sea turtle to the Atlantic. Nearly 2,000 people had lined the beach on Labor Day 2013 to welcome Nyad as she came ashore after swimming for 52 hours and 54 minutes across the Florida Straits from Havana — a distance of 111 miles. She succeeded on her fifth attempt at the age of 64. PHILADELPHIA (AP) — Federal authorities have unsealed charges against four men in the theft earlier this year of more than 2 million dimes from a tractor-trailer that had picked up the coins from the U.S. Mint in Philadelphia. Authorities have said the driver was bound for Miami on April 13 when he pulled into a parking lot to sleep. They say thieves raided the truck overnight, stealing a portion of the $750,000 in dimes — a shipment weighing six tons. The heist left thousands of coins scattered over the lot. The Philadelphia Inquirer reports four defendants face conspiracy, robbery, theft of government money and other charges that were unsealed Monday. The United Auto Workers union has once again escalated its strikes against Detroit Three automakers, this time adding a factory that makes Ram pickup trucks for Stellantis. The union says in a statement that 6,800 members walked out Monday morning at the Sterling Heights, Michigan, Assembly Plant, a huge profit center for the company. The move came just three days after union President Shawn Fain reported progress in talks with General Motors and Stellantis but said the companies will have to make better offers. No progress was reported with Ford. The union went on strike Sept. 15 at one assembly plant from each company. About 40,800 workers are now on strike against all three automakers. MANILA, Philippines (AP) — The United States has renewed a warning that it would defend the Philippines in case of an armed attack after Chinese ships blocked and collided with two Filipino vessels in the South China Sea. Philippine diplomats summoned a Chinese Embassy official in Manila on Monday for a strongly worded protest following Sunday's collisions off Second Thomas Shoal, which is also claimed by China. No injuries were reported but the Philippine ships reported damage. China has blamed the Philippines for the collisions saying the vessels were carrying construction materials to strengthen the Philippine outpost at the shoal. The Philippines and other neighbors of China have resisted Beijing's sweeping territorial claims over virtually the entire South China Sea. COLUMBUS, Ohio (AP) — Anti-abortion groups seeking to build opposition to a reproductive rights measure in Ohio are messaging heavily around a term for an abortion procedure that hasn't been legal in the U.S. for over 15 years. The opposition campaign and top Republicans increasingly reference partial-birth abortions in ads, debates and public statements. The abortion opponents say partial-birth abortions are an imminent threat if voters approve the constitutional amendment Nov. 7. Partial-birth abortion is a non-medical term for a federally prohibited procedure known as dilation and extraction. Abortion rights group Pro-Choice Ohio says talk of partial-birth abortions is a scare tactic. Constitutional scholars say the amendment would not override the existing federal ban if Ohio voters approve it. The Coming Green Energy Nightmare - Email Scams Hitting Businesses and Lonely Hearts Scams… Eight questions to ask yourself before getting a security camera https://www.welivesecurity.com/2022/10/03/8-questions-ask-yourself-getting-home-security-camera/ Security cameras were once the preserve of the rich and famous. Now anyone can get their hands on one thanks to technological advances. The advent of the Internet of Things (IoT) has created a significant new market – for manufacturers of devices like connected doorbells and baby monitors and more sophisticated whole-of-property systems. Connected to home Wi-Fi networks, these devices allow owners to watch live video footage, record video for later, and receive alerts when out of the house. Yet these same features can also expose households to new risks if the camera is compromised and the footage is leaked. Not all vendors have as big a focus on security and privacy as they should. That means you need to ask the right questions before starting. ++++++++ Romance scammer and BEC fraudster sent to prison for 25 years https://nakedsecurity.sophos.com/2022/10/04/romance-scammer-and-bec-fraudster-sent-to-prison-for-25-years/ Elvis Eghosa Ogiekpolor was jailed for 25 years in Atlanta, Georgia, for running a cybercrime group that scammed close to $10,000,000 in under two years from individuals and businesses caught up in the so-called romance and BEC scams. BEC is short for business email compromise, an umbrella term for a form of online scam in which the attackers acquire login access to email accounts inside a company so that the fraudulent emails they send don't just seem to come from the company they're attacking, but do come from there. ++++++++ How a deepfake Mark Ruffalo scammed half a million dollars from a lonely heart https://grahamcluley.com/how-a-deepfake-mark-ruffalo-scammed-half-a-million-dollars-from-a-lonely-heart/ The Asahi Shimbun reports that 74-year-old Manga artist Chikae Ide received an unsolicited message via Facebook in February 2018 from somebody claiming to be Ruffalo. With help from some translation software, an initially skeptical Ide responded to the Hollywood actor, attaching a photograph of herself. An American friend of Ide subsequently questioned whether the person claiming to be Ruffalo was genuine, noting that he wrote: “like somebody who has not learned English.” But, says Ide, a 30-second video call blew away any suspicions. “I'm sure it was Mark himself behind the screen chatting with me,” Ide said. Energy… The Coming Green Electricity Nightmare https://wattsupwiththat.com/2022/10/02/the-coming-green-electricity-nightmare/ What this net-zero transition would require: How many millions of wind turbines, billions of solar panels, billions of EVs, backup batteries, millions of transformers, thousands of miles of transmission lines – sprawling across millions of acres of wildlife habitat, scenic and agricultural lands, and people's once-placid backyards? To cite just one example, just the 2,500 wind turbines needed for New York electricity (30,000 megawatts) would require nearly 110,000 tons of copper – which would necessitate mining, crushing, processing, and refining 25 million tons of copper ore … after removing some 40 million tons of overlying rock to reach the ore bodies. Multiply that times 50 states – and the entire world – plus transmission lines. Spooks… FLASHBACK: CIA Sabotaged Soviet Pipeline to Europe in 1982 - US Software Caused Massive Explosion in Siberian Pipeline Seen From Space https://www.thegatewaypundit.com/2022/10/flashback-cia-sabotaged-soviet-pipeline-europe-1982-us-software-caused-massive-explosion-siberian-pipeline-seen-space/ Back in 1982, the CIA sabotaged a Soviet pipeline in Siberia. US software caused a gas pipeline explosion so large it could be seen in space. The Americans did not want the Europeans to purchase Soviet gas. In January 1982, President Ronald Reagan approved a CIA plan to sabotage the economy of the Soviet Union through covert transfers of technology that contained hidden malfunctions, including software that later triggered a massive explosion in a Siberian natural gas pipeline, according to a memoir by a Reagan White House official. ++++++++ Former NSA Employee Faces Death Penalty for Selling Secrets https://www.darkreading.com/attacks-breaches/ex--nsa-employee-faces-death-penalty-for-selling-secrets When he left his job as an information systems security designer with the National Security Agency, Jareh Sebastian Dalke allegedly took a few classified documents with him. Stealing — and then attempting to sell — those secret government documents could land the Colorado Springs man on death row. Dalke has been charged with trying to sell those government secrets to a foreign government. But, according to a Department of Justice affidavit, the sale went bust when it turned out the potential buyer Dalke believed was an emissary from a foreign nation was an undercover FBI agent. Hackers… Ransomware 3.0: The Next Frontier https://www.darkreading.com/vulnerabilities-threats/ransomware-3-the-next-frontier The Federal Bureau of Investigation's Internet Crime Complaint Center received 3,729 complaints identified as ransomware in 2021, up 82% from just two years prior and accelerating. According to the Department of Treasury, the top 10 ransomware gangs raked at least $5.2 billion in extortion payments. Ransomware's growth and sheer scale captured leaders' attention in policy and business, but we must keep our eye on how its operators might adapt and evolve to protect their profits. ++++++++ Russian Hackers Take Aim at Kremlin Targets https://www.infosecurity-magazine.com/news/russian-hackers-take-aim-at/ According to a new report, Russian threat actors have begun launching cyber-attacks at targets inside their country in retaliation for what they see as a needless war with Ukraine. The Kyiv Post claimed to have spoken to members of the National Republican Army (NRA), a Russian hacking outfit working towards overthrowing the Putin regime. ++++++++ Relentless Russian Cyberattacks on Ukraine Raise Important Policy Questions https://www.darkreading.com/threat-intelligence/russian-cyberattacks-ukraine-raise-important-policy-questions The cyber picture worsened as the war went on because critical infrastructure and systems used to support the war effort ended up in the crosshairs. Soon after the onset of the physical invasion, Microsoft found that it could also correlate cyberattacks in the critical infrastructure sector with kinetic events. For example, as the Russian campaign moved around the Donbas region in March, researchers observed coordinated wiper attacks against transportation logistics systems used for military movement and the delivery of humanitarian aid. And they are targeting nuclear facilities in Ukraine with cyber activity to soften a target before military incursions, which Microsoft researchers have consistently seen throughout the war.

It took Ryan Hybl little time to return the Oklahoma men's golf program to national prominence. Named OU head coach on June 22, 2009, Hybl took over a program that finished 10th in the 2009 Big 12 Championship and inside the top nine just once that spring, and has guided it to the four best single-season scoring averages in school history and to the NCAA Championships each of the last eight years. In fact, OU is one of just three teams to reach the national tournament in each of the past eight years, joining Illinois and Texas. Hybl has coached 10 Sooners to All-America recognition. Abraham Ancer was an honorable mention All-American in 2010-11 and Will Kropp earned the same acclaim in 2011-12. In 2014-15, a pair of Sooners grabbed the honor in Michael Gellerman (third team) and Grant Hirschman (honorable mention). The following season, Max McGreevy was named a third-team All-American. After the Sooners claimed the 2017 national title, McGreevy, Hirschman, Brad Dalke and Blaine Hale all earned honorable mention honors. In 2018, Quade Cummins, Dalke, Hale and Hirschman secured All-America honors. In 2019, Patrick Welch and Garett Reband were named All-Americans bringing Hybl's total to 10 players garnering 18 All-America honors.

Getting the lingo downNote: tons of great content similar to this can be found via InterAct.Intersex: term used for a variety of conditions in which someone is born with urologic, reproductive or sexual anatomy that doesn't fit the binary definitions of female or male. Differences of sex development or DSD: The medical community's umbrella term for a handfull of medical diagnosis where a biological characteristic or anatomical structure does not meet binary definitions of male or female.Not all folks with a DSD diagnosis claim intersex as an identity!One last point: who does and doesn't identify as intersex is always political. It's often based on how people receive the medical framing of the diagnosis. Some intersex advocates expect that in a few years' time, calling intersex a DSD condition will sound like calling someone's gender identity or sexual orientation, a psychological condition. Anatomic variations: a big-picture viewThe overall incidence of any variant of sex development is estimated to be as high as 1.7% of the population (others make lower estimates). This is as common as folks with naturally red hair.These variations can show up on a few different biologic levelsGenetic: e.g. Kleinfelter syndrome and Turner syndromeHormonal: e.g. congenital adrenal hyperplasia or androgen insensitivity syndromeBecause we talk a lot about AIS in this episode, here's some more detail: it's a condition where individuals have XY chromosomes. But the receptor for testosterone has a slightly different shape, so testosterone doesn't dock at the receptor. So the organs and structures formed by testosterone signaling are not there. Anatomic: e.g. gonadal dysgenesis (the gonads - or testes or ovary precursors don't form) Variations can be discovered at different time points throughout someone's lifeGenetic screening or fetal ultrasoundTime of birthChildhood, often while investigating a hernia or abdominal massDuring unrelated abdominal surgery, where sometimes undeveloped gonads are foundAs part of the medical workup when someone who expects to get pregnant cannotThe role of hormones within intersex careThe biology of hormonesBody shape, voice, hair growth and distribution, bone strength, muscle development - these all depend on hormones (like testosterone and estrogen) In binary individuals, these hormones appear around age 5 or 6 and increase around puberty. How does this relate to healthcare for intersex individuals?TL;DR: it depends on the individual. There is no set regimen or hormone therapy for someone based on a particular DSD variation.Some individuals with an intersex condition identify as a gender other than that assigned to them by the time of puberty. Hormone therapy can help alleviate the distress which some folks may feel about their body, and help them achieve their desired form of gender expression.As a reminder: just because someone is intersex doesn't mean they are transgender.Hot take: having the correct amount of hormones for the gender and body that you wish to have is very important.Shifting paradigms of clinical care for intersex folksFor many years, the medical community routinely practiced non-disclosure with intersex patientsThe basic idea behind non-disclosure: clinicians purposefully choose to NOT tell an intersex individual about their variation. The person in question will instead be socialized as either male or female (based on whichever gender “made more sense” given their anatomy).The ideology supporting the practice of nondisclosure goes back to the 1950s, when a psychiatrist named John Money at Johns Hopkins said nurture would always override nature.Why we don't like it: Non-disclosure forces intersex individuals to conform to rigid societal standards, compared with the driving principles of medicine, which are beneficence, autonomy, and justice.Also, clinicians should avoid lying to their patients and should instead tell them the entire truth about their bodyNon-disclosure is (thankfully) falling out of favor, instead replaced by the notion of shared decision making when it comes to clinical care for people with intersex traits or DSD In 2006, a consensus statement came out saying that patients with DSD variations and their families should be told the full truth. This was affirmed again in 2016 update.Though as Dr. Dalke points out, this movement away from non-disclosure is itself a relatively recent and, frankly, radical evolution in care Care for intersex folks: areas for improvementThe language and framework that clinicians use when talking about anatomic variationsMedical language can (and should) present the specific biology of intersex folks in a way that isn't pathologizingFor example, DSDs can be framed as variations - just like red hair vs. blond or brown. (Can you tell we are obsessed with red hair?) Clinicians can partner with their patients to help them find whatever language feels most affirming to themThe assumptions made by the healthcare system about people's bodies, anatomy, sex, and gender Some examples: health forms that only list binary gender options, clinicians that assume a female-presenting individual can become pregnantAn aside to say that these assumptions are damaging for others, too – people who are trans and non-binary and people who have had organs like their breasts, uterus, or testicles removed because of cancerThe physical examA person's body and biology aren't a spectator sportPlease, kick trainees out of the room!Ok, so what does it feel like when things are patient-centered?Patients should feel as if they are in control of every decision that's made in their care. A provider who's really trauma informed is going to check to make sure that a person is giving consent to every aspect of a clinical encounter. A person should feel empowered to say no to something or anything at any point during a clinical encounter or clinical decision making and not feel as though they're doing something wrong or they're going to be punished by the healthcare provider for this.Again, language matters: diagnosis and identityMaria, our community voice, says it best: For most of my life it was a diagnosis and it felt like a diagnosis and I felt different. I just felt different. When I found out I had XY chromosomes, that kind of took me in a new direction - when at your core, you're like, am I a boy? What is a boy? It made me question everything about my identity. And I felt like I sort of started at the bottom to build back up what my identity looks like and where my gender and my sexual orientation, my gender identity, where that all fits in.
